Rating Scales
Items are characterized by closed-ended response options.
Typically, respondents are asked to agree or disagree to a statement (often referred to as Likert-type items).

Importance of Rating Scales
allow teachers to indicate the degree of frequency of the behaviors, skills, and strategies displayed by the learner.
also gives students information for setting goals and improving performance.
